Output e8c477e28cac6f81134fad3928f0c3a9a004c4bcd7385b3cd1da64fbe699e7ee:0

value
2027426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fedb56d661564847cccebfcea2818335c24dade OP_EQUAL
address
3GGe8LNhjt7Z32aPP9UbZqTR7s2NG1a4aP
transaction
e8c477e28cac6f81134fad3928f0c3a9a004c4bcd7385b3cd1da64fbe699e7ee
spent
true